What is XTEND Sport BCAA Powder mainly used for?
XTEND Sport BCAA Powder is positioned as a recovery and hydration supplement. Based on the listing, it combines 7 grams of BCAAs with electrolytes in a sugar-free powder that can be used before, during, or after workouts. It is not presented as a full protein powder or meal replacement.
Does XTEND Sport BCAA Powder contain sugar or calories?
According to the product description, this formula is sugar-free and contains no carbs or calories. That makes it more suitable for people who want a flavoured training drink without adding sugar or a meaningful calorie load to their routine.
Is XTEND Sport BCAA Powder good for hydration?
The product is specifically marketed with electrolytes for hydration support, and many customer comments mention that it helps them drink more water during training. That said, hydration results still depend on overall fluid intake and how the user mixes and consumes it.
How does the Blue Raspberry Ice flavour taste?
Taste feedback is mixed. Many buyers say the Blue Raspberry Ice flavour is enjoyable and easy to drink, while others describe it as too sweet or slightly artificial. If you are sensitive to sweetened sports drink flavours, this is worth keeping in mind.
Does XTEND Sport BCAA Powder mix well?
Mixability appears decent but not flawless. Some reviewers say it dissolves smoothly without grit, while others report clumping or incomplete dissolving. Using the recommended water range and shaking well seems important for better results.
Is XTEND Sport BCAA Powder third-party tested?
Yes. The listing states that it is NSF Certified for Sport. That is a meaningful trust signal for athletes because the certification is widely recognised in competitive sport and helps support confidence in product screening and label compliance.
Can you use XTEND Sport BCAA Powder during workouts?
Yes. The product directions and customer feedback both support using it before, during, or after training. It appears especially suited to people who want a light workout drink instead of a heavier shake while still getting amino acids and electrolytes.
Are there any downsides to XTEND Sport BCAA Powder?
The main downsides in the provided data are mixed taste and mixability feedback, plus some reports of stomach discomfort. It is also a narrower supplement than a full protein product, so buyers should make sure a BCAA and electrolyte formula matches their actual routine.
